Why These Are the Top Mazda Repair Auto Repair Shops in Tougaloo

** The Mazda repair market servicing Tougaloo, MS, is centralized in the Jackson metropolitan area. As a small town, Tougaloo itself lacks dedicated Mazda specialists, making the surrounding Jackson/Flowood area the primary source for qualified service. * **Average Quality:** The quality is bifurcated. The dealership (Mazda of Jackson) offers factory-guaranteed expertise but at a premium cost. The independent shops (like German Motor Werks and C&M Auto Specialists) provide high-quality, often more personalized service at a more competitive price, but their specialization in specific Mazda systems can vary. * **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ate. While there are numerous general repair shops, only a handful have the specific tooling, software, and proven expertise to be considered true "Mazda specialists" for complex systems like i-ACTIV AWD or Mazda Connect. This creates a niche for the top providers.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ows the standard model. Dealership labor rates are the highest, typically 15-30% more than independents. Independent specialist shops offer a middle ground between dealer-level expertise and general repair shop pricing. For reference, a standard synthetic oil change on a Skyactiv-G engine ranges from $75-$110 at an independent specialist to $95-$140 at the dealership. Complex diagnostics and transmission/AWD work command significantly higher rates. **Note on Rotary Engine Service:** A specific, reputable shop specializing in rotary engine service (for RX-7/RX-8 models) was not identified within a reasonable distance of Tougaloo. This is an extremely niche service, and owners of these vehicles often seek out regional experts or perform more significant research to find a suitable mechanic, which may involve traveling to a larger city like Memphis or New Orleans.
